Step 1: Initial Assessment and Equipment Setup
Our technicians will arrive at your property, assess the damage, and set up our specialized equipment to extract water and dry your space. This process can take anywhere from 30 minutes to 1 hour. We’ll work efficiently to reduce disruption and get the ball rolling on the restoration process.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
Our team will use powerful pumps and wet vacuums to extract standing water from your property. This step typically takes 2-4 hours, depending on the severity of the damage. We’ll also deploy specialized drying equipment to speed up the evaporation process and prevent secondary damage.
Step 3: Cleaning and Disinfection
Once the water is removed and your space is dry, our team will thoroughly clean and disinfect your property to prevent mold growth and bacterial contamination. This step is crucial in preventing long-term health issues. We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products and advanced equipment to ensure a safe and healthy environment.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Restoration
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is safe and secure. This step can take anywhere from 30 minutes to 1 hour. If necessary, we’ll provide more restoration services to repair or replace damaged materials.

After Hours Water Removal Cost in Kennedale, TX
The cost of after hours water removal in Kennedale, TX, can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ate after assessing the damage. Here’s a general idea of what you can expect: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Cleaning and disinfection |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of surfaces affected. |
| Equipment rental and setup |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of equipment needed. |
| Inspection and assessment | $100 – $300 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of inspection required. |
| Permitting and compliance | $50 – $200 | Local regulations and permitting requirements. |
| More restoration services | $500 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and type of restoration services required. |
Keep in mind that these estimates are approximate and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ide you with a detailed estimate after assessing the damage. We offer free estimates and flexible payment options to make our services more accessible to you.
